LIC Scheme: The “LIC Bima Sakhi Yojana” was introduced by Life Insurance Corporation of India, the biggest insurance provider in the nation. In order to empower women financially, the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C) established this program specifically for them. Women will have the chance to earn money each month through this program, which will simplify their lives.

Training to become agents will be provided to women. – LIC Bima Sakhi Yojana

In order to help women earn money, LIC Bima Sakhi aims to recruit and train them as LIC agents. These women will also help raise awareness of insurance in the nearby villages and communities. To make Bima Sakhis a successful agent, the program offers promotional help, cash incentives, and specialized training.

LIC Bima Sakhi Yojana: Each month, you will receive 7000 rupees.

Based on their performance, the chosen female agents would be eligible to receive a monthly stipend for the first three years under the LIC Bima Sakhi Yojana. In the first year of the program, the chosen women will receive a set stipend of Rs 7000 per month. Following this, in the second year, ladies will receive Rs 6000 per month. To receive Rs 6000, there are a few requirements, though. Women would receive Rs 6000 per month if at least 65 percent of the insurance they started in the first year continue each month in the second year.

Who is eligible to apply for the program?

Women applying under the program should be between the ages of 18 and 70. The female applicant ought to have completed at least tenth grade. This program is not available to women who are related to current LIC agents or employees. Parents, siblings, in-laws, biological, adopted, step, and dependent children are examples of relatives. Former agents and retired employees are not eligible for reappointment under this program. Current agents are not eligible to apply for this position.
